The editors liked

  • Easy setup
  • Call quality better than cellular
  • Lots of extra features
  • Nice price. Good set of calling features. Softphone capability included. Simple enough to be idiot-proof.
  • One of the lowestcost home phone services on the planet
  • Highly portable
  • Use it nearly anywhere you go
  • Compact. Enables VoIP phones calls. Cheap.

The editors didn't like

  • Not quite as crisp as true landline
  • PC must be turned on to make calls
  • Only one line (and phone number) per magicJack for now. No Linux drivers.
  • Computer has to be left running 24/7
  • Customer service and technical support not available by phone
  • Must connect to your computer to work and installs software on your computer. No telephone-based technical support. Very difficult to reach live help. Difficult to find information you need. Product packaging contains almost no documentation. Frequent up-sell offers in setup process. Advertisements included. Ugly application looks like an unwanted pop-up ad.
